Subtract 98/49 from 6/40
1st number: 6/40, 2nd number: 2 0/49
6/40 - 98/49 is -37/20.
Steps for subtracting fractions
- Find the least common denominator or LCM of the two denominators:
LCM of 40 and 49 is 1960
Next, find the equivalent fraction of both fractional numbers with denominator 1960 - For the 1st fraction, since 40 × 49 = 1960,
6/40 = 6 × 49/40 × 49 = 294/1960 - Likewise, for the 2nd fraction, since 49 × 40 = 1960,
98/49 = 98 × 40/49 × 40 = 3920/1960 - Subtract the two like fractions:
294/1960 - 3920/1960 = 294 - 3920/1960 = -3626/1960 - After reducing the fraction, the answer is -37/20
